With that said, this campaign can give us a unique opportunity to collaborate and make great art together. Your donation will cover the following costs of my project:
1. Pre-Production: This is where everything starts. and I will start crafting the arrangements for each song slated for the album. We’ll hold rehearsals to fine-tune the songs and arrangements and talk through new and exciting ideas for how to approach the recording process.
2. Recording: This is when we enter the studio and start capturing the music and where the songs become what you'll hear on this album. This campaign will play a huge role in making sure we have enough time to capture great performances for every member of the band.
3. Mixing & Mastering: Each track will get mixed to create the right balance between instruments, texture and color that make up a track. As a final step, the album will be mastered from beginning to end so that the listening experience is cohesive and carefully choreographed from start to finish.
